When I refer to the FHA 203K Rehab Loan I am referring to the FHA Streamlined 203(k) Limited Repair Program.  It is for improvements and repairs that don’t require structural improvements.  It is not for total renovation of a property but for repairs not totaling more than $35,000.  The FHA 203K Rehab Loan did have a minimun of $5,000 costs of repairs, but that has been eliminated.

There are many benefits for using a FHA 203K Rehab Loan for improvements to a house you are plotting on buying.  Also, you can use this FHA Loan Program to refinance your existing mortgage and do repairs and improvement to your existing home.

Some of the benefits of a FHA 203K Streamlined Rehab Loan Are:

1.  The borrower can take out just one mortgage to cover both the buy of the property and the cost of upgrades.  This loan can be amortized over 30 years, unlike a conventional rehab loan that has a shorter amortization period and higher interest rates.

2.  Like I said before that there is no minimum cost for repairs.  You could use it only to place in an energy-efficient furnace.

3.  There are many different repairs and improvements you can use the loan for.  You can read an article on the list of improvements by clicking on the links at the bottom of this article.

4.  This is not a government loan, it is a FHA insured loan.  There are a lot of FHA Approved Lenders across the country.  Because it is insured by FHA, the FHA Approved Lenders are more willing the make the FHA 203K Rehab Loan.

5.  On of the largest benefit is the low down payment of 3.5%.  Most conventional rehab loans require a 20% down payment.

6.  Lower interest rate.  Because FHA insures the loan, FHA Approved Lenders can make loans to people that don’t have perfect credit.  That doesn’t mean any one can get a loan, you still have to prove you can pay the loan back.

7.  The FHA 203K Streamline Loan eliminates the need for a consultant, engineers, plans, and consultant’s fees.  This speeds the process up and lowers the costs of the improvements.
